The RNC will be the fly in the ointment in this, I would imagine. However, it would even the playing field somewhat. It seems that red states (mostly won by Santorum) have been proportional, whereas blue states (mostly won by Romney) have been winner-take-all.

Here is an e-mail that I received today from the Santorum campaign:

I am emailing you to share some important news that will reset this race.

In Texas the Republican Party is moving today to change the primary there on May 29th to winner-take-all, meaning all 155 delegates will be up for grabs and awarded to the popular vote winner.

If our campaign wins Texas, and we will, the delegate gap with Mitt Romney will have closed dramatically and this campaign will head to the convention and be decided there. If we do not, our grassroots, issue based campaign together for a better America will end in the Lone Star state (hopefully nowhere near the Alamo).

Between now and the Texas we must do everything we can to make sure we win in places like Pennsylvania later this month and in states such as Kentucky and Arkansas so that we are able to sustain our momentum until Texas has a chance to vote.

Let me be clear: the final goal of our campaign is the defeat of Barack Obama. That's why I ran for President in the first place and it is why I am continuing in this race until at least Texas.

I firmly believe Mitt Romney's support for his Massachusetts health care mandate, Cap and Trade and the bailouts make him unelectable in the fall. We cannot afford a nominee that does not stand strong for our conservative principles.

We need a principled, Reagan conservative to challenge Barack Obama in the fall and nothing less.
